132impl CrabCameraConfig {
133 pub fn load_from_file<P: AsRef<Path>>(path: P) -> Result<Self, CameraError> {
139 let path = path.as_ref();
140
141 if !path.exists() {
142 log::info!(
143 "Config file not found at {}, using defaults",
144 path.display()
145 );
146 return Ok(Self::default());
147 }
148
149 let contents = fs::read_to_string(path).map_err(|e| {
150 CameraError::InitializationError(format!("Failed to read config file: {e}"))
151 })?;
152
153 let config: CrabCameraConfig = toml::from_str(&contents).map_err(|e| {
154 CameraError::InitializationError(format!("Failed to parse config file: {e}"))
155 })?;
156
157 log::info!("Loaded configuration from {}", path.display());
158 Ok(config)
159 }
160
161 pub fn save_to_file<P: AsRef<Path>>(&self, path: P) -> Result<(), CameraError> {
168 let path = path.as_ref();
169
170 if let Some(parent) = path.parent() {
172 fs::create_dir_all(parent).map_err(|e| {
173 CameraError::InitializationError(format!("Failed to create config directory: {e}"))
174 })?;
175 }
176
177 let toml_string = toml::to_string_pretty(self).map_err(|e| {
178 CameraError::InitializationError(format!("Failed to serialize config: {e}"))
179 })?;
180
181 fs::write(path, toml_string).map_err(|e| {
182 CameraError::InitializationError(format!("Failed to write config file: {e}"))
183 })?;
184
185 log::info!("Saved configuration to {}", path.display());
186 Ok(())
187 }
188
189 pub fn default_path() -> PathBuf {
191 PathBuf::from("crabcamera.toml")
192 }
193
194 pub fn load_or_default() -> Self {
196 Self::load_from_file(Self::default_path()).unwrap_or_else(|e| {
197 log::warn!("Failed to load config, using defaults: {e}");
198 Self::default()
199 })
200 }
201
202 pub fn validate(&self) -> Result<(), String> {
209 if self.camera.default_resolution[0] == 0 || self.camera.default_resolution[1] == 0 {
211 return Err("Invalid default resolution".to_string());
212 }
213 if self.camera.default_fps == 0 || self.camera.default_fps > 240 {
214 return Err("Invalid default FPS (must be 1-240)".to_string());
215 }
216
217 if !(0.0..=1.0).contains(&self.quality.min_blur_threshold) {
219 return Err("Blur threshold must be between 0.0 and 1.0".to_string());
220 }
221 if !(0.0..=1.0).contains(&self.quality.min_exposure_score) {
222 return Err("Exposure score must be between 0.0 and 1.0".to_string());
223 }
224 if !(0.0..=1.0).contains(&self.quality.min_overall_score) {
225 return Err("Overall score must be between 0.0 and 1.0".to_string());
226 }
227
228 if self.storage.jpeg_quality == 0 || self.storage.jpeg_quality > 100 {
230 return Err("JPEG quality must be between 1 and 100".to_string());
231 }
232
233 if self.advanced.focus_stack_steps == 0 || self.advanced.focus_stack_steps > 100 {
235 return Err("Focus stack steps must be between 1 and 100".to_string());
236 }
237 if self.advanced.hdr_brackets == 0 || self.advanced.hdr_brackets > 10 {
238 return Err("HDR brackets must be between 1 and 10".to_string());
239 }
240
241 Ok(())
242 }
243}
